Disruptive Mood Dysregulation Disorder
A childhood condition characterized by severe and recurrent temper outbursts along with a persistent irritable or angry mood.
Major Depressive Disorder
A mental health condition characterized by persistently depressed mood or loss of interest in activities, causing significant impairment in daily life.
Grandiose Plans
Grandiose Plans refer to ambitious or extravagant schemes that may be unrealistic or overly optimistic, often reflecting high self-esteem or delusions of grandeur.
OCD-related Disorder
A category of psychiatric conditions that include Obsessive-Compulsive Disorder and related issues, characterized by persistent unwanted thoughts (obsessions) and repetitive behaviors (compulsions).
